Rupert

Mixed Breed · Male · Young · 2 years

Details: : Age: Born 28th February 2024 Sex: Male Colour: Black and White Rupert is such a lovely cat. He is a big boy with lots of love to give to his new owner. When anyone visits the cattery he’s there at the front of his pen trying to attract attention, but so far it hasn’t worked and Rupert is still waiting He will really enjoy having a home where there is a nice garden to run around in. He might be best in a home where he is the only pet as he really will enjoy having lots of fuss. Rupert will make a wonderful addition to a family. As with all of the cats his new home MUST be one which is away from busy roads. Vaccinated. Neutered. Microchipped.

An adult cat usually shows their personality within a week. Give them a quiet room with everything they need (food, water, litter, hiding spot) and let them choose when to explore. Don't force interaction — every cat decides for themselves when a new home counts as home.

🇬🇧Adopting from United Kingdom

UK shelters work under the Pet Travel Scheme (post-Brexit, the EU pet passport is not valid; a UK Animal Health Certificate is required for travel into the EU). Most UK rescues focus on domestic placements but some work with EU partners.
